The conventional minimally invasive McKeown esophagectomy (MIE-McKeown), although oncologically effective, entails transthoracic access and single-lung ventilation, often resulting in higher postoperative morbidity. Thoraco-laparoscopic transmediastinal esophagectomy has emerged as a novel alternative that may mitigate these risks while preserving oncologic integrity.MethodsA retrospective cohort study was conducted involving 268 patients with resectable middle or lower thoracic esophageal squamous cell carcinoma (clinical stage I–III), including 131 who underwent transmediastinal esophagectomy and 137 who received MIE-McKeown. Outcomes assessed included operative time, intraoperative blood loss, lymph node yield, complication profiles, recovery indicators, quality of life (EORTC QLQ-C30), and 6-month disease-free survival (DFS). Statistical comparisons were performed using t-tests, χ² tests, and multivariate logistic regression.ResultsThe transmediastinal esophagectomy group exhibited significantly shorter operative time (197.2 ± 25.9 vs. 286.5 ± 32.1 min, P<0.001) and reduced blood loss (155.4 ± 40.2 vs. 260.7 ± 65.1 mL, P<0.001). Time to oral intake (4.6 ± 1.1 vs. 6.2 ± 1.3 days, P<0.001), drainage duration (3.8 ± 0.5 vs. 4.4 ± 0.7 days, P<0.001), and hospital stay (9.3 ± 1.8 vs. 11.1 ± 2.2 days, P<0.001) were all significantly improved in the transmediastinal esophagectomy group. The incidence of Clavien–Dindo grade ≥III complications was lower (7.6% vs. 16.0%, P=0.043), particularly pneumonia (7.6% vs. 18.2%, P=0.009) and recurrent laryngeal nerve injury (4.6% vs. 11.7%, P=0.031). Lymph node harvest was comparable (21.4 ± 6.2 vs. 22.1 ± 5.9, P=0.344). Three-month quality-of-life scores were higher in the transmediastinal esophagectomy group for global health (73.4 ± 12.1 vs. 66.5 ± 13.4, P=0.005), physical functioning (78.2 ± 11.8 vs. 70.6 ± 13.6, P=0.008), and role functioning (72.1 ± 14.2 vs. 64.3 ± 15.1, P=0.011). The 6-month DFS rates were similar between groups (93.1% vs. 91.2%, log-rank P=0.327).ConclusionsThoraco-laparoscopic transmediastinal esophagectomy is a safe, effective, and minimally invasive alternative to the McKeown approach in selected esophageal squamous cell carcinoma patients. It provides superior perioperative outcomes and enhanced recovery without compromising short-term oncologic efficacy.
